Best Snack Foods for Weight Loss

Choosing the right snack foods is critical for successful weight loss. The best snack foods are those that are high in fiber, protein, and healthy fats, as these nutrients help keep you full and support metabolism. Some of the best snack foods for weight loss include:

  • Fresh fruits like apples, berries, and citrus fruits, which are high in fiber and antioxidants.
  • Raw vegetables like carrots, cucumbers, and bell peppers, which are low in calories and high in fiber and water content.
  • Nuts and seeds like almonds, walnuts, chia seeds, and flax seeds, which are rich in healthy fats and protein.
  • Lean protein sources like hard-boiled eggs, Greek yogurt, and cottage cheese, which support muscle health and satiety.
  • Whole grain crackers and cereals, which provide complex carbohydrates and fiber.

Reading Food Labels

To make informed choices about the snacks you eat, it’s crucial to learn how to read food labels effectively. Pay attention to the ingredient list, looking for whole foods and avoiding products with a long list of unrecognizable ingredients. Also, check the nutrition facts panel for information on calorie, fat, sugar, and sodium content. Be wary of health claims on the front of packaging, as these are often misleading. Instead, rely on the nutrition facts and ingredient list to make your decision.

Portion Control and Mindful Eating

Portion control is a critical aspect of healthy snacking for weight loss. Eating large portions, even of healthy foods, can lead to consuming more calories than needed, which can hinder weight loss efforts. Practicing mindful eating by paying attention to your body’s hunger and fullness signals can help you stop eating when you’re satisfied, rather than stuffed. Using smaller plates, measuring out snacks, and eating slowly can all help with portion control and mindful eating.

Can I still snack on my favorite treats and lose weight?

While it is possible to still snack on our favorite treats and lose weight, it is essential to do so in moderation. Treats that are high in added sugars, salt, and unhealthy fats can hinder weight loss efforts and negatively impact our health. However, allowing ourselves the occasional treat can help to prevent feelings of deprivation and support long-term weight loss success. The key is to practice portion control and make healthy choices most of the time.

To incorporate our favorite treats into our weight loss plan, it is essential to set boundaries and make mindful choices. We can start by allowing ourselves a small portion of our favorite treat once or twice a week. It is also important to choose treats that are nutrient-dense and low in calories, such as dark chocolate or homemade baked goods. Additionally, we can find healthier alternatives to our favorite treats, such as air-popped popcorn instead of chips or fruit-based desserts instead of ice cream. By being mindful of our treat choices and practicing moderation, we can still enjoy our favorite snacks while working towards our weight loss goals.
